FAQ
How much does professional installation of black vinyl fencing cost in Vallejo, California?
The cost of installing black vinyl fencing in Vallejo, California can vary based on the length of the fence, terrain, and local labor rates. Contact local fencing contractors for detailed quotes.
Can I install black vinyl fencing myself in Vallejo, California?
Yes, DIY installation is possible with proper planning. However, ensure you check local building codes in Vallejo, California and call 811 to locate utility lines before digging.
Should vinyl fence posts be set in concrete?
Yes, setting posts in concrete is recommended for stability. The holes are typically 2-3 feet deep, but exact requirements can vary based on your local frost line in Vallejo, California.
How deep should vinyl fence posts be set in Vallejo, California?
Post holes are generally dug 2 to 3 feet deep, but local building codes and frost depth in Vallejo, California may require a different depth. Always consult local regulations.
